What is Fading Puppy Syndrome?
The failure to thrive in newborn puppies, is often labeled as fading puppy syndrome. A fading puppy can occur from birth to nine weeks of age, but it is usually reserved for nursing puppies, with affected puppies declining quickly and die. Normal Puppy Behavior

How to Help a Fading Puppy If a puppy starts laying away from the group, crying constantly, acting restless, or failing to nurse, they should be removed and examined. The exact causes of Fading Puppy Syndrome are seldom known, your veterinarian will initially focus on supportive care and diagnostics. Initial therapy will include - warmth, nutrition, glucose, antibiotic, and fluids. Congenital defects should be identified and corrected.
